Marci Drees is a scholar working on Infectious Diseases, Epidemiology and Applied Microbiology and Biotechnology. According to data from OpenAlex, Marci Drees has authored 40 papers receiving a total of 849 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Infectious Diseases, 16 papers in Epidemiology and 9 papers in Applied Microbiology and Biotechnology. Recurrent topics in Marci Drees’s work include Clostridium difficile and Clostridium perfringens research (9 papers), Antibiotic Use and Resistance (9 papers) and Nosocomial Infections in ICU (8 papers). Marci Drees is often cited by papers focused on Clostridium difficile and Clostridium perfringens research (9 papers), Antibiotic Use and Resistance (9 papers) and Nosocomial Infections in ICU (8 papers). Marci Drees collaborates with scholars based in United States, Germany and India. Marci Drees's co-authors include David R. Snydman, Stanley A. Nasraway, Yoav Golan, Padade M. Vue, L. Barefoot, Christopher H. Schmid, Deborah S. Yokoe, Anthony D. Harris, Helen W. Boucher and Lisa Pineles and has published in prestigious journals such as Clinical Infectious Diseases, The American Journal of Medicine and The Journal of Infectious Diseases.
